Having accomplished their primary goals in the free-agent market as quickly and successfully as they did this summer, the Utah Jazz have left us with only one question: Who will fill that all- important third point-guard spot?
OK, "all-important" is a slight exaggeration. The Jazz recognize that, too, especially in light of the fact they have even greater confidence in the point guards they have under contract, Carlos Arroyo and Raul Lopez.See the full content of this document
